http://espnfc.com/news/story?id=362170&cc=5739

Anfield admits excrement thrown at Utd fans


Liverpool have apologised to Manchester United for the behaviour of their fans during last month's highly-charged FA Cup tie at Anfield.

The club and Merseyside Police have carried out an investigation after a number of incidents where United fans at the Anfield Road end were attacked by home supporters.

There was one incident of human excrement being thrown towards United supporters as well as coins and food being aimed in their direction.

Liverpool stadium and operations manager Ged Poynton has written to United admitting standards of behaviour had 'fallen short' of that expected.

Poynton added in the News of the World: 'We hold our hands up as a club. We deplore what certain fans have done.

'I use the word coward very reservedly but I class anyone who wants to throw a coin or something else when they are leaving as cowards.

'I am ashamed to admit in one case excrement was thrown. How low can you get? We did what we could, we tried to brush people down and compensate those involved.'

Tensions between the rivals had been running higher than usual going into the February 18 match - won 1-0 by Liverpool - after a controversial end to a Premiership encounter between the sides the previous month.

United's Gary Neville had run to celebrate in front of Liverpool fans after Rio Ferdinand headed a later winner at Old Trafford.

Four minutes in to Manchester United’s 4-0 win over Wigan, the Stretford End starting singing the Luis Suarez “racist bastard” chant. The chant that followed was “always the victims, it’s never their fault“. This is a standard occurrence at Old Trafford and United’s away games, dating back to almost a year ago following Liverpool FC’s refusal to accept that Luis Suarez was guilty of racially abusing Patrice Evra.

These two songs have been sung every week, not by a quiet minority but by 1,000s of United fans. It is also sung by Everton fans who have been widely praised for their respectful behaviour ahead of their game against Newcastle this week.

Whilst it was Liverpool’s reaction to Suarez’s guilt that lead to the creation of the song, there are deeper meanings behind it. It’s likely that some people singing it are purely referring to Suarez but I’d guess the vast majority are referring to the nature of scousers in general. The stereotype being that they are a whining, grief-hungry bunch of victims, who revel in self-pity and aren’t prepared to take responsibility for their own actions.

Last weekend, the press decided to tell us that we were in fact singing about Hillsborough, after previously unreleased documents about the tragedy had been made available to the public earlier that week. Ben Smith from the BBC was the first to stir it up and then other media outlets followed. The Daily Express went with the headline: “Manchester United fans mock Hillsborough tragedy”. It’s incredible that they could publish an article with such an emotive, irresponsible, but most importantly, untrue headline.

Mick Dennis, The Express, wrote: They chanted about Liverpool supporters during the match against Wigan, singing: “Always the victims, it’s never your fault.” Later, the Manchester United Supporters Trust issued a mealy-mouthed statement in which they said those chants “didn’t refer to Hillsborough”. But you cannot clarify the meaning of abusive songs several hours later. And the point about the report of the Hillsborough disaster was that Liverpool fans were absolutely not to blame. They were victims of a truly terrible disaster and then victims again of a reprehensible cover-up. And so the chants at United were wretched and base. No ifs and buts. No debate.

I’m not writing this to claim that United fans are whiter than white. Unfortunately, no football club can claim to have fans who have never sung about something they shouldn’t have. I’m writing this because no media outlet has attempted to explain the reasons behind the chant, instead parcelling it off as sick and disrespectful, suggesting that United’s fanbase is full to the brim with people who would mock the deaths of 96 innocent people, and have been belting that song out every single week with the thoughts of those that died at Hillsborough on our mind. That quite simply is a lie and only serves to make it almost certain that this weekend there will be chants of the clubs’ tragedies from both sides. Liverpool fans will (rightly?) want to react, although they are reacting to something that didn’t even happen, which will (rightly?) mean United fans respond.

Of course we have some idiots who chant about Hillsborough and they bring shame on the club, but to suggest that 1000s of us are chanting about Hillsborough every game, and have been doing for almost a year, is beyond ridiculous. All clubs have an idiotic minority but this song is sung en masse by people who wouldn’t ever consider using Hillsborough as a tool to wind up a rival. Yes, we hate scousers, but Hillsborough was about sons, daughters, mothers and fathers, it was about people, not Liverpool FC, and if you can’t differentiate between the deaths of human beings and the deaths of Liverpool fans, thinking one is worthy of ridicule and mocking, there is something very wrong with you.

In reaction to the claims from the press, the Manchester United Supporters Trust quickly released a statement to clarify that despite what had been reported, the “always the victims, it’s never your fault” chant did not originate with thoughts of Hillsborough.
